Claude Code 移动端操作指南:cc-connect vs Happy
Claude Code 移动端操作指南:cc-connect vs Happy
让你的 AI 编程助手随时在线,离开键盘也能掌控代码
为什么需要移动端访问?
Claude Code 已经成为开发者日常工作中不可或缺的 AI 编程助手。但它的设计初衷是终端工具——你需要在电脑前才能使用。现实情况是:
- AI 任务常常运行几分钟甚至几十分钟
- 你需要随时确认权限或检查进度
- 午餐时间、通勤路上也想看看 AI 写的代码怎么样
- 服务器部署后想远程监控执行情况
两个开源项目解决了这个问题:cc-connect 和 Happy。它们的设计理念完全不同,适合不同场景。
快速对比
| 特性 | cc-connect | Happy |
|---|---|---|
| 核心思路 | 桥接到聊天平台 | 专用移动 App |
| Stars | 3,000+ | 16,000+ |
| 支持平台 | 微信、飞书、钉钉、Telegram、Slack、Discord、LINE、QQ 等 10+ | iOS、Android、Web |
| 支持 Agent | Claude Code、Codex、Cursor、Gemini CLI、Qoder、OpenCode 等 7+ | Claude Code、Codex |
| 公网 IP | 大部分平台不需要 | 不需要 |
| 端到端加密 | 依赖平台 | ✅ 内置 |
| 推送通知 | 依赖平台 | ✅ 原生支持 |
| 语音输入 | 部分平台支持 | ✅ 支持 |
| 多项目管理 | ✅ | ✅ |
| 开源协议 | MIT | MIT |
方案一:cc-connect —— 聊天平台桥接器
它是什么?
cc-connect 是一个「桥梁」:把你电脑上的 AI Agent 连接到你已经在用的聊天软件。

核心优势:不需要安装新 App,用微信/飞书/钉钉就能控制 Claude Code。
支持哪些平台?
| 平台 | 连接方式 | 需要公网 IP |
|---|---|---|
| 飞书 | WebSocket | ❌ |
| 钉钉 | Stream | ❌ |
| Telegram | Long Polling | ❌ |
| Slack | Socket Mode | ❌ |
| Discord | Gateway | ❌ |
| 企业微信 | WebSocket | ❌ |
| 个人微信 | HTTP Long Polling | ❌ |
| WebSocket | ❌ | |
| LINE | Webhook | ✅ 需要 |
个人微信接入(重点)
个人微信通过腾讯 ilink 机器人网关 接入,这是 cc-connect 的 beta 功能,但对国内用户最实用:
安装
# 安装 beta 版本(个人微信目前只在 beta 版提供)
npm install -g cc-connect@beta
# 或者下载预发布二进制
# https://github.com/chenhg5/cc-connect/releases
配置
# 一条命令完成扫码登录
cc-connect weixin setup --project my-project
终端会显示二维码,用手机微信扫码确认登录。成功后自动写入配置:
[[projects.platforms]]
type = "weixin"
[projects.platforms.options]
token = "ilink_bot_bearer_token"
# base_url = "https://ilinkai.weixin.qq.com"
# allow_from = "你的微信ID" # 限制谁能使用
核心功能
/new [name] # 新建会话
/list # 列出所有会话
/switch <id> # 切换会话
/model switch <alias> # 切换模型
/mode yolo # 自动批准所有工具
/dir <path> # 切换工作目录
/cron add 0 6 * * * 每日总结 GitHub trending # 定时任务
聊天界面截图

方案二:Happy —— 专用移动客户端
它是什么?
Happy 提供了原生的移动 App 和 Web 界面,专门为 Claude Code 和 Codex 设计。

核心优势:原生体验、推送通知、端到端加密。
工作原理
电脑终端 手机 App
│ │
│ happy (替代 claude) │
│ ──────────────────────────────│
│ 加密通信 (E2EE) │
│ │
▼ ▼
Claude Code/Codex ←──────────→ Happy Server
当你想用手机控制时,happy 会把会话切换到远程模式;回到电脑前按任意键就能切回本地。
安装步骤
Step 1: 下载 App
Step 2: 安装 CLI
npm install -g happy-coder
Step 3: 开始使用
# 原来用 claude,现在用 happy
happy
# 原来用 codex,现在用
happy codex
核心特性
| 特性 | 说明 |
|---|---|
| 📱 移动访问 | 随时查看 AI 正在构建什么 |
| 🔔 推送通知 | 需要权限或遇到错误时提醒 |
| ⚡ 一键切换 | 手机和电脑之间无缝切换 |
| 🔐 端到端加密 | 代码始终加密传输 |
| 🛠️ 开源透明 | 无遥测、无追踪 |
实际使用体验
下面两张截图分别是 Happy 和 cc-connect 微信端的实际界面:
![[attachments/happy-mobile-screenshot.png]]
![[attachments/cc-connect-wechat-screenshot.png]]
Happy 使用体验
优点:
- 🎯 功能集成完整:Claude Code 的核心功能都有,模式切换、斜杠命令、Task 管理等一应俱全
- 🔔 推送通知可靠:需要权限审批或遇到错误时,手机立刻收到推送
- ⚡ 切换流畅:电脑和手机之间一键切换,会话状态保持完整
- 🔐 安全感强:端到端加密,代码传输过程不用担心泄露
缺点:
- 🧱 国内下载困难:Google Play 需要翻墙,iOS App Store 倒是可以直接下
- 🤖 Agent 支持有限:只支持 Claude Code 和 Codex,用 Cursor 或 Gemini 的用户就没办法了
cc-connect 使用体验
优点:
- 🇨🇳 国产 IM 原生支持:微信、飞书、钉钉都能用,不需要装新 App
- ⚙️ 配置简单:一条命令扫码就能跑起来
- 🤖 Agent 支持丰富:Claude Code、Cursor、Gemini、Codex 等 7 种都能接
- 👥 群聊协作:多机器人可以在群里互相配合
缺点:
- 📝 消息格式不友好:在微信里看代码块、Markdown 渲染效果比较差
- 🧪 个人微信还是 Beta:稳定性不如其他平台
- 📎 媒体支持有限:图片、文件的处理不如 Happy 顺滑
如何选择?
选择 cc-connect 如果你:
- ✅ 习惯用微信/飞书/钉钉沟通
- ✅ 不想安装额外的 App
- ✅ 需要支持多种 AI Agent(Cursor、Gemini 等)
- ✅ 想在群聊中使用(多机器人协作)
- ✅ 公司已经深度使用某个聊天平台
选择 Happy 如果你:
- ✅ 只用 Claude Code 或 Codex
- ✅ 需要原生移动体验
- ✅ 推送通知对你很重要
- ✅ 关注端到端加密
- ✅ 想要最简洁的设置流程
实战示例
场景:远程代码审查
用 cc-connect(微信):
你: 帮我审查 src/auth/login.ts
Claude: [开始审查代码...]
你: (外出午餐)
(微信收到 Claude 的回复)
你: 把第 45 行的验证逻辑改一下
Claude: [已修改]
用 Happy:
注意:首次需要扫码配对
# 电脑上进入项目根目录执行:
happy
# 手机上打开 Happy App,
# 看到实时进度,收到推送通知
# 点击批准权限请求
# 回到电脑按任意键,继续本地操作
场景:定时任务
cc-connect:
/cron add 0 9 * * * 每天早上9点检查服务器日志并发送摘要
Happy:
暂不支持定时任务,需要结合其他工具。
安全注意事项
cc-connect
- 设置
allow_from:限制谁能给机器人发消息 - 使用企业微信:比个人微信更可控
- 敏感命令:
/shell等命令需要admin_from权限
Happy
- 端到端加密:代码在传输过程中加密
- 本地密钥:私钥保存在你的设备上
- 无日志:服务器不存储你的代码内容
总结
| 你的情况 | 推荐方案 |
|---|---|
| 国内用户、重度微信用户 | cc-connect |
| 国际用户、Telegram/Slack 用户 | cc-connect |
| 追求最佳移动体验 | Happy |
| 需要推送通知 | Happy |
| 多种 AI Agent 切换 | cc-connect |
| 群聊协作 | cc-connect |
| 最快上手 | Happy |
两个项目都在快速发展。cc-connect 刚刚加入个人微信支持(beta),Happy 的移动端体验越来越成熟。建议都试试,看哪个更符合你的工作流。
相关链接
cc-connect
- GitHub: https://github.com/chenhg5/cc-connect
- 微信接入文档: https://github.com/chenhg5/cc-connect/blob/main/docs/weixin.md
Happy
- GitHub: https://github.com/slopus/happy
- 官网: https://happy.engineering
- 文档: https://happy.engineering/docs
AtomGit 是由开放原子开源基金会联合 CSDN 等生态伙伴共同推出的新一代开源与人工智能协作平台。平台坚持“开放、中立、公益”的理念,把代码托管、模型共享、数据集托管、智能体开发体验和算力服务整合在一起,为开发者提供从开发、训练到部署的一站式体验。
更多推荐


所有评论(0)